Vincent Greene <vgreene@amo.com> writes:
>I can press Return at the Login prompt and it will display
>two more login prompts. If I type my username at the login prompt and
>hit Return, it will skip the password prompt and display "invalid login."
I experienced *similar* (but possibly completely different) behavior
when I recently used COM.SYS instead of SIO.SYS ('cause my Wacom
tablet didn't like SIO). I switched back to SIO and all was fine.
(Yes, I think I'm finally convinced that SIO is worth hanging on to -
and registering!)
